Dmin F Amin If you want to play it *exactly* like the record however, that will take a bit more work as this is an altered tuning (bottom string is D for starters) and some of the notes and chords are hammered on. I could write it out in notation but to tab it and give you the fingering would take rather more work to figure out his tuning. Sounds like it could be a baritone guitar to me.

I use this: https://www.seventhstring.com/xscribe/screenshots.html
It's designed to help you listen, although it will suggest chords if you ask it. (You have to record the track first, the program works with audio files, not with streaming audio.) What it won't tell you (of course) is how the guitar is tuned. In this case (having used that program to slow it down) it seems to be in an open Dm tuning: DADFAD. (Normal guitar, not necessarily a baritone, unless it has a capo!) So, JohnnyBGood's chords are right, but they won't be the usual shapes.
